Indoor air quality significantly impacts your well being and overall well-being. Understanding tips on how to examine indoor air quality at home can empower you to create a more healthy living environment. Most individuals spend a substantial amount of time indoors, usually more than they understand. This makes it essential to ensure that the air you breathe is clear and free from pollution.


Various elements can have an result on indoor air quality. Common pollutants embody dust, pet dander, mould spores, volatile natural compounds (VOCs), and household chemicals. The accumulation of those pollutants can lead to short-term discomfort and long-term well being issues. Symptoms may embrace complications, irritated eyes, fatigue, and respiratory problems. Identifying these pollutants is the primary step in course of enhancing the air you breathe.


The first step in checking indoor air quality involves being aware of any odors or noticeable changes within the air. Unpleasant or robust odors can point out an underlying problem. A lingering musty odor would possibly level to mold progress, whereas sharp chemical odors can hint on the presence of VOCs from cleansing merchandise or paints.

Using a visual method is another effective way to assess indoor air quality. Inspect areas vulnerable to moisture, similar to bogs and kitchens, for indicators of mildew development. Look for peeling wallpaper, dark spots on partitions, or water stains, as these can point out humidity or leaks. Additionally, examine areas the place mud can accumulate, like vents, baseboards, and shelves.


Checking humidity levels is crucial for maintaining good indoor air quality. Excess humidity can promote the expansion of mildew and mud mites, whereas low humidity can result in dry pores and skin and respiratory discomfort. A hygrometer may help you monitor indoor humidity. The perfect indoor humidity level ought to range between 30% and 50%.

Airborne particles present hazards that will not be seen however can considerably influence health. Investing in a particle sensor may help you detect the focus of dust and allergens in your house. Advanced models can present real-time information, showing how particulate levels fluctuate all through the day. This information helps you make informed selections about when to ventilate or filter the air.

Another method to verify indoor air quality is to gauge the efficiency of your ventilation system. Proper air flow helps dilute indoor pollution. If your house lacks proper airflow, contemplate installing an air exchange system or utilizing exhaust fans in essential areas like kitchens and bathrooms. This motion not only helps remove stale air but in addition brings in recent air from outdoors.


The kind of furniture and materials used in your house can contribute to indoor air quality points. Some furnishings, notably older objects, might emit VOCs that have an effect on air quality. When buying new furnishings, go for low-VOC or no-VOC options to reduce potential sources of indoor air pollution.


Plants can play a vital position in bettering indoor air quality. Certain houseplants are recognized to absorb dangerous pollutants. Spider plants, snake vegetation, and peace lilies are a few examples that thrive indoors and promote higher air quality. However, be sure that the crops are suitable on your living surroundings to keep away from any unintended consequences.

Regular maintenance of heating and cooling methods is significant for air quality. Filters in HVAC techniques accumulate mud and different particles over time. Cleaning or changing these filters often can visit this page enhance airflow and reduce contaminants circulating by way of your personal home. Also, consider scheduling skilled inspections to ensure techniques are functioning optimally.


Carbon monoxide detectors and radon testing are different critical components of indoor air quality checks. Carbon monoxide is a colorless, odorless gas that might be deadly if present in high concentrations. Installing detectors in key areas and following security tips helps make sure you stay protected.


Radon, another invisible gasoline, can seep into houses and poses severe health dangers. A simple radon test can decide if levels are elevated. Taking corrective actions, similar to improved ventilation or sealing cracks, can mitigate this danger and improve general air quality.


Once you establish sources of indoor pollution, proactive measures can considerably improve indoor air quality. Regularly dusting surfaces, vacuuming carpets, and cleansing upholstery contribute to reducing allergens. Implementing a no-shoes coverage inside your own home can even reduce filth and contaminants tracked indoors.

Air purifiers could be effective tools for enhancing air quality. They work by filtering out dangerous particles and enhancing ventilation. When choosing an air purifier, think about the size of the room and the type of filter it makes use of. HEPA filters are notably effective in capturing fine particles and allergens.


An consciousness of your dwelling setting is crucial for detecting hidden pollution sources. Common family merchandise, similar to cleaners, pesticides, and air fresheners, can introduce harmful chemical compounds into your own home. Opting for pure alternatives can reduce your exposure to these substances and promote a more healthy atmosphere.


By implementing systematic checks and changing into proactive about air quality, you'll be able to considerably enhance your indoor setting. Simple steps such as bettering ventilation, utilizing air purifiers, and maintaining humidity ranges create a holistic strategy to indoor air quality.
